Bianca waited a few minutes before hearing three knocks on the bedroom door.

"It is me, Love," Magnus articulated, his voice less guttural than Maska's.

The young woman slowly opened the door and merely raised an eyebrow at the Alpha.

Magnus opened his arms to embrace her, but she raised a hand to stop him.

"Let's be clear here, Magnus. Maska has upset me. And, while I conceive the idea that you two are totally different people, there is no way I'm letting you hug me while I'm knowingly ignoring Mister Wolf," she said thoughtfully. The sparkle that usually shone in Bianca's eyes was completely gone. "I completely understand that you are not responsible for what happened between him and me, but I don't intend to treat this body any differently depending on the host that occupies it."
